Population Characteristics

According to the latest census, Tobique 20 has a population of around 1,080 people. The 's population is in increased . Between 2016 and 2021, the population of Tobique 20 has increased by 11.57%.

Population in 2016Population in 2021Difference
9681,080 +11.57%

2026 Population Projection

Based on the comp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 2.21% observed between the 2016 and 2021 censuses, Tobique 20's population is projected to reach approximately 1,205 people by 2026, with a projected population density of around 48.24 people per km².

Population in 2021Projected Population in 2026Projected Density in 2026 (per km²)
1,0801,20548.24

This projection is an estimate calculated by CAPopulation from the compound annual growth rate between the 2016 and 2021 censuses. Official 2026 complete census data expected to be released in late 2027.

Income in Tobique 20

Analyzing income distribution in Tobique 20 can help us better understand its socioeconomic dynamics.

Per Capita Income

According to 2020 data, the median personal income within Tobique 20 is $32,000.

A region's per capita data sheds light on the average income earned per person living in it. Since per capita income is calculated by dividing the region's total income by its population, it quantifies the population's economic situation on an individual basis.

Such data offers insights into the 's economic performance, spread of income across individuals, quality of life, as well as disparities within its borders.

Most of Tobique 20 population or around 160 people falls in the $10,000 to $29,999 group. The next largest groups are the $30,000 to $49,999, and Under $10,000 with around 120 and 70 people, respectively.

Household Income

The Tobique 20's median household income is $54,000, according to 2020 data.

Below national average Tobique 20's median household income is 30,000 dollars below the Canadian national median of $84,000 (2020 data, 2021 Census).

Employment Industry Sectors

The Tobique 20 industry employment sector census data offers insights into the region's economic landscape. The distribution of employment in Tobique 20 is categorized and quantified, which reveals the region's economic composition.

Tobique 20 has a wide range of industries. Most of its population (31%) works in the public administration sector. The Health care and social assistance sector comes second at 18%, followed by Educational services at 10%.
